James Baxter Campbell of Hull, passed away unexpectedly, after a brief illness on February 12, 2021 at the South Shore Hospital, at the age of 74.
He was the loving husband of Sandra (Richardson) Campbell and dear father to James B. Campbell Jr. of Carver, Kevin Campbell and his wife Maria also of Carver, and Stacey Petroski of Braintree. James was predeceased by his daughter Kelly Campbell of Hull. James was the beloved grandfather of Lily, Tomas, Brianna, Tommy, Shawna, and JD., and his great-grandchildren Reilly, Joey and Jaxson. He also leaves behind his brothers, a sister, nieces, nephews, and many cousins. He is predeceased by his brother William Campbell and sister Phyllis Kitson.
James was a Navy Veteran, serving his country during the Vietnam War. Upon discharge he became a mechanic, fulfilling his love of cars and motorcycles. Other passions of James were music of all types, food, sunsets, and of course his dogs.
